Ordinals
beta
Address 3L9oBdMFid6sGGADp2tjBn2Q7jNfxxukzt
sat balance
41982
runes balances
outputs
3ba1ee154febb5a51d89deac27d0acb64b7a08bae73b778df3dfe08c02d58d6d:15
909cbb95522d2b0b40d4ff410dfa3e5b8b5f75956597b11b18f4bab24690fcab:8